With support for 7.2 Mbps downlink speeds and 2.1 Mbps uplink upon launch, the MC950D offers users notably faster speeds than legacy mobile data modems. The Ovation MC950D packs an impressive assortment of features into its miniature form factor, including fully integrated diversity antennae, receiver diversity and equalizer support to improve performance in noisy and highly mobile environments. Mobilink[TM] Lite Connection Manager Software is pre-installed on the device, significantly improving the user's out-of-box experience by eliminating the need to install drivers from a CD.
